    In the series finale, Gasolina and the amnesiac astronaut Bzoma travel to the original atomic bomb test site. Their search for answers uncovers what appears to be a male body in the desert. Nothing out of the ordinary, unless you consider the fact that the rotting carcass is over a mile long!
